2005 Jardin de la Fruitiere (Loire - France)

The 2005 Jardin de la Fruitiere is a very bright and crisp wine with a straw yellow color. Melon, citrus and light floral notes mark the nose along with nice minerality on the palate. Very balanced with a crisp finish.

The wine is from Domaine de la Fruitiere in France’s Loire Valley and is a blend of Chardonnay, Melon de Bourgogne, and Sauvignon Blanc.

This wine is a good value wine at $10 from Chelsea Wine Vault and at this point, I think it’s the only place I’ve seen it sold at.
